因此,对MySQL数据库进行优化,提升网站性能是非常重要的。下面,大家就来介绍一些实用的MySQL数据库优化技巧。
一、优化表结构
noDB引擎
noDBnoDB引擎具有更好的事务处理能力和更高的并发性能。
2.避免使用TEXT和BLOB类型
TEXT和BLOB类型的字段在存储和查询时会占用大量的磁盘空间和内存资源,因此在设计表结构时应尽量避免使用这两种类型。
3.使用合适的字段类型和长度
在设计表结构时,应根据实际需求选择合适的字段类型和长度,避免使用过大或过小的字段类型,从而减少数据存储和查询的资源消耗。
二、优化查询语句
1.避免使用SELECT *
SELECT *会查询所有字段,包括不需要的字段,导致查询效率低下。应该明确指定需要查询的字段,从而减少查询的数据量。
2.使用索引
索引是提高查询效率的重要手段。在设计表结构时应该根据实际需求,选择合适的字段建立索引。
3.优化WHERE子句
WHERE子句是查询语句的关键部分,应该避免使用不必要的条件和使用函数等操作符,从而减少查询的数据量和查询时间。
三、优化服务器配置
1.增加服务器内存
MySQL数据库的性能和服务器内存有很大的关系。增加服务器内存可以提高MySQL的缓存能力,从而提高查询效率。
2.调整服务器参数
MySQL数据库的性能也和服务器参数有很大的关系。通过调整服务器参数,可以优化MySQL的性能。
3.使用缓存
缓存是提高MySQL性能的重要手段。可以使用缓存来缓存查询结果和数据,从而减少MySQL的查询次数。
综上所述,通过优化表结构、查询语句和服务器配置,可以有效提高MySQL数据库的性能和网站的响应速度。针对不同的应用场景和需求,可以选择不同的优化方案,从而实现更好的性能提升。
如果觉得《mysql数据库优化 提升网站性能的适用方法 mysql禁止空密码登录》对你有帮助,请点赞、收藏,并留下你的观点哦!